Understanding basic algebra is essential for solving equations like x/2=8. This equation can be solved by multiplying both sides by 2, resulting in x=16. Algebra is not just a theoretical subject; it has practical applications in various fields, including engineering, finance, and everyday problem-solving. By mastering equations, you can enhance your critical thinking skills and apply them to real-world scenarios.
Here are some common uses of algebra in daily life:
- Calculating expenses and budgets
- Determining quantities needed for projects
- Understanding relationships between variables
